  • Abstract
    An upgradable broadcasting service enabled all-optical OFDM-PON architecture based on centralized comb source is proposed. Optical frequency comb generator based on a re-circulating frequency shifter for our OFDM-PON system is illustrated. The configuration employs only one light source to support 8 optical network units for downstream, upstream and broadcasting services.
